Errata, 15 Sep - 14 Oct, p-10 2004
An exhibition curated by p-10 with Koh Nguang How's research collection. The exhibition is based on an error (to be contested), in the book Channels & Confluences: A History of Singapore Art, published by the National Heritage Board/Singapore Art Museum in 1996.

 

 

Errata 2005

The items on display include 246 publications related to Singapore art history, 6 original artworks from the 50s & 60s and 5 video clips of an interview with Koh Nguang How, the researcher and owner of the collection on display.
